I don't usually like to add anything that I don't have to especially artificial sweeteners and such, but this time I want to experiment a bit as I have few different batches.

I have just bought 70% sorbitol solution but it has no instructions on the bottle and the brew shop didn't seem to know what dosage to use.

Can anybody let me know how much to use? I don't want the cider overly sweet though.
 
Take an exact amount and add small measured amounts of sweetner until you get to the desired taste.

Once you get it where you like you can just scale up.

They don't tell you how much to put because every one is different i guess.
 
Forgot to mention I normally add about one cup to 5 gallons. I dont want it sweet I just want it a little less tart. My concentration could be different that yours.
